WebA US cup is 240 milliliters (ml), and for water you can use an easy 1:1 ml to g ratio. So if your question is about water, there are 240 grams in a cup. But all other substances have different densities, so the gram value you measure in a cup of each ingredient might be very different. Take cocoa powder and honey as an example.
